WikiLeaks founder Julian Assange has filed a sweeping criminal complaint in Sweden accusing 30 Nobel Foundation officials of misappropriation, facilitating war crimes, and turning the Peace Prize into what he calls “an instrument of war.”

Assange is asking Swedish authorities to immediately freeze the 11 million SEK prize money before its transfer to Machado. The complaint says Nobel administrators breached their fiduciary duty by approving a payout to a figure who has openly advocated foreign military intervention.

️ Assange cites statements in which Machado supports US military escalation around Venezuela and endorses strikes that would kill civilians. Nobel officials, he argues, “converted an instrument of peace into an instrument of war.”
